Frequently Asked Questions about Opelousas
How much are Studio apartments in Opelousas?
There are currently 3 Studio Apartments in Opelousas with rent ranges from $750 to $960 with an average price of $784.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Opelousas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Opelousas ranges from $690 to $1,580 with an average monthly rent of $1,002.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Opelousas c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Opelousas range from $500 to $1,796.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,116.
How expensive are Opelousas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 21 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Opelousas on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$509 to $2,274 - averaging $1,190 for the location.
